About Delacombe 3356

The size of Delacombe is approximately 5.4 square kilometres. It has 11 parks covering nearly 3.6% of total area. The population of Delacombe in 2011 was 4,932 people. By 2016 the population was 6,309 showing a population growth of 27.9%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Delacombe is 20-29 years. Households in Delacombe are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ying $1400 - $1799 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Delacombe work in a trades occupation. In 2011, 72.5% of the homes in Delacombe were owner-occupied compared with 71.5% in 2016.
